MUTO is open from 9am-1pm on game days for validations. However, validations can be done at the stadium at Student Will Call inside Gate 9 on the North end of the stadium. Validation at the stadium is only available from two hours before kickoff, until half-time on game days only

Per Michigan Union Ticket Office http://www.umich.edu/~muto/faq.html

I think you're missing part of the point. You still need a student id (MCard) to get the tickets validated. But you don't need to borrow an id to get in if you get validated, which is technically illegal and they have ticketed people in the past for this. So even if you pay $34 a ticket, you still also need to get a student to help you validate it. As in a student needs to show their MCard, give them $34 for each ticket, and they need to put a sticker on each of your tickets. So in conclusion, you need to find a student, take him to either MUTO or will call on game day, you guys need to hand over $68 and then you guys will be set.
